## Exploit Title: Linux/x64 - Password Protected Bindshell + Null-free (272 Bytes) ## Exploit Author: Bobby Cooke ## Date: 2020-04-23 ## Tested on: Linux x86_64 SMP Debian 5.3.15-1kali1 ## SLAE/Student ID: PA-10913 ## Course: This shellcode was created for the x86_64 Assembly Language and Shellcoding on Linux (SLAE64) Course offered at pentesteracademy.com. ## Description: Dynamic, Null-free shellcode that spawns a bindshell on TCP port 4444; on all the network interfaces of the host. The bindshell is password protected. The password 'P3WP3Wl4ZerZ' must be entered before execve will spawn a bash shell for the connecting client. ## Example: # user$ nc 127.0.0.1 4444 # M@G1C WOrDz IZ??asd # REALLY?!M@G1C WOrDz IZ??P3WP3Wl4ZerZ # id # uid=0(root) gid=0(root) groups=0(root) ;
